    Birth
    On February 24th 1955, Steve Jobs is born, and then shortly after, put up for adoption. Some more background to his infant days is, his birth parents were teens when they had Steve. They had set up a closed adoption with a couple that fit the necessary components. After Steve was born, the family backed out because they decided they wanted a girl. Steve was placed with a family that had high school educations and his birth mother was very concerned for this.

    Resignation
    Steve Jobs had been fighting a long battle of pancreatic cancer. He finally announces to the public that he will no longer be the CEO of Apple. In his resignation announcement to the public he states, "I have always said if there ever came a day when I could no longer meet my duties and expectations as Apple's CEO, I would be the first to let you know. Unfortunately, that day has come"(Isaacson).
